For Harry and Meghan, it is their first Thanksgiving without a royal title and with two children. In an interview, the Duchess revealed how she will celebrate the American festival.

In February of this year, Prince Harry and Meghan Markle finally said goodbye to the British royal family and the associated duties and titles, but this also includes the loss of staff and amenities, which is now noticeable on a major holiday and associated feast like Thanksgiving.

Meghan and Harry have more stress on Thanksgiving in 2021

On American television last Thursday, the Duchess of Sussex chatted up close and personal with the prince and her two children, revealing that having one or two children makes a big difference: “One child is a hobby, two children are Upbringing, “analyzed the actress.

Tomorrow’s American holiday Thanksgiving could be all the more difficult and stressful for the mother of two, because on the “Ellen DeGeneres Show” she revealed that she plans to prepare the feast herself because she loves cooking. A real “food” for the moderator Ellen DeGeneres, who lives in the immediate vicinity of the duke couple in Montecito, to invite herself and her wife Portia die Rossi herself: “What time should we be there?” she joked. “Whenever you want,” replied the Duchess relaxed, because Meghan is quite used to preparing the classic Thanksgiving turkey.

Turkey preparation tips have already been publicly read by Meghan

In the past you could read about her passion for cooking on her blog “The Tig”, which has since been taken offline. She wrote that with a well-prepared turkey, a delicious side dish and a wonderful dessert, you can become the king or queen of happier bellies and hearts. The ex-royals sometimes even grow the side vegetables in their home garden in California.

This year, Harry and Meghan will face new domestic challenges with two children, because their five-month-old daughter, Lilibet, is currently teething. But even if the couple cannot fall back on the service of the royal palace for the second year now, Meghan is very confident and says: “It will be very nice, it will really be great!”.

2020 Meghan’s mother Doria Ragland is said to have celebrated with the dropout couple, as they live in LA, which is only an hour and a half drive from the Sussexes’ home. Maybe she will support her daughter with childcare tomorrow and help her achieve a new title, the “Queen of happy bellies and hearts”.
